History and Timeline Chola origins, later Vijayanagara additions, and Kempegowda’s renovation Architecture and Layout Gopuram, mantapa, and the alignment of the temple structure Sculptures and Carvings Yali pillars, Girija Kalyana panel, and mythological figures Inscriptions and Community Links Tamil inscriptions and what they reveal about early settlements and temple economy
Colonial Architecture English Renaissance-style design, high ceilings, long nave, and large windows built for British military use Church Interiors Wooden pews, altar, and the historic bell cast at the same foundry as Big Ben Military Cantonment Context Built for British troops, reflecting the importance of this area as a military and administrative centre GTS – Great Trigonometrical Survey of India This area was connected to the Great Trigonometrical Survey of India, one of the most ambitious mapping projects of the British. It laid the foundation for accurate mapping of the Indian subcontinent, including measurement of the Himalayas.
